When I said I checked the glow plug I did also check the actual seal on the plug, I also tried different plugs (all Enya No.3's) and no change throughout. I've been using 20% castor, 10% nitro the whole time, so the oil is the right stuff.
BTW, I think it's a late engine (def. got an ABC). I'm wondering if the loud popping/banging noises from the exhaust which I have been hearing (or had heard

) have anything to do with this. As for the warranty, I want to avoid sending it back as much as possible since I have to pay the postage costs (mail ordered you see). I'll try it again tomorrow morning, I've left the plug out overnight on the window ledge so the engine can air nicely. If it still won't give anything, back it goes.